How can one organism help control the population of another organism? help me

I think it's because one animal can change one thing in the ecosystem (how all living things interact with each other) and that triggers a chain reaction which leads to the other animal being helped e.g. in Yellowstone national park, the deer had overpopulated and there was barely any vegetation. This also led to other animals not thriving and the river changed course. But when they introduced wolves, they brought down the numbers of deer, which led to the vegetation growing back, which gave other animals a chance to thrive and the river went back to normal. <h3>What is antibiotic?</h3>
  • Antibiotics from the key class of glycopeptides can stop this process.
  • Through five H-bonds, these antibiotics bind to the C-terminal d-Ala-d-Ala of the murein precursor, lipid II, and immature peptidoglycan, preventing transglycosylation and/or transpeptidation during the production of the cell wall.
  • Contrarily, antibiotics have easier access to the thick, porous peptidoglycan layer in the cell walls of Gram-positive bacteria, allowing them to more easily enter the cell and/or interact with the peptidoglycan itself.
  • The two main antibiotics that prevent the synthesis of bacterial cell walls are penicillins and cephalosporins.
  • Penicillin is one of many antibiotics that assault the bacterial cell wall in order to operate.
  • The medications specifically stop the bacteria from producing peptidoglycan, a chemical that gives the cell wall the toughness it needs to live in the human body.
